The Wolfe Cattle Company proudly presents McCoy Rodeo’s Extreme Bull Bash and country concerts, Friday, March 28th and Saturday, March 29th at the Southern Illinois Center, located within the Du Quoin State Fairgrounds. Cord joins Big Jake's show to get you ready for the adrenaline pumping, bull riding action!

 

 Prepare for the heart-pounding thrill of the 8-second ride as cowboys strive to conquer the bulls for points and prizes.

 On Friday,  March 28th, Drew Baldridge will be the music headliner. A Southern Illinois native currently making waves in the Tennessee music scene, Baldridge will captivate the audience with his new single, "Tough People," alongside his recently acclaimed viral hit, "She's Somebody's Daughter," which achieved number one status.

On Saturday, March 29, country music superstar Trace Adkins will be performing! Adkins, who has sold over 11 million albums, charted more than 20 singles, and earned numerous awards and Grammy nominations, has garnered over two billion streams. Adkins, originally scheduled to perform at the 2024 Du Quoin Rodeo, had to cancel due to a leg injury.

 All rodeo tickets, including VIP tickets, grant entry to the concert, and concert-only tickets are also available. Please note that rodeo-only tickets are not offered, making this a truly unique and exclusive experience.

 VIP tickets include bleacher seating, access to the VIP section of the concert, and food and drink until the concert begins.

 Doors for the rodeo will open at 5 PM each night, with the rodeo starting at 6:30 PM. For concert-only attendees, doors will open at 8 PM, and the concert will begin at 9 PM.
